<p>Kansas City Public Schools</p> <p>Construction & Design Pathway Program Coordinator</p> <p>Job Title Code:</p> <p>Salary Grade: S634</p> <p>Department: Manual Career & Technical Center</p> <p>Reports To: Director of Manual Career & Technical Center</p> <p>FLSA Status: Exempt</p> <p>Date Prepared: 06/2025</p> <p>Position Summary:</p> <p>Manual Career & Technical Center (Manual Tech) is seeking a Construction & Design Pathway Program Coordinator to develop and oversee a new workforce development program aimed at preparing students for careers in the construction industry. Initially, the program will support student involvement in the 18th & Vine Parking Garage Project and will expand to create a sustainable pipeline into the construction sector upon graduation. This position is responsible for program development, industry partnerships, student recruitment, and ensuring alignment with workforce needs.</p> <p>What You'll Be Doing: (Responsibilities)</p> <ul> <li> <p>Program Development & Implementation:</p> </li><li> <p>Design and implement a comprehensive Construction & Design Pathway Program, integrating hands-on training and industry best practices.</p> </li><li> <p>Develop a structured curriculum that includes industry-recognized certifications and other Market Value Assets (e.g., OSHA-10, NCCER, Client Projects).</p> </li><li> <p>Establish pathways for job placement, apprenticeships, and internships with local construction firms, trade unions, and city-led projects.</p> </li><li> <p>Ensure the program meets state and national standards for career and technical education (CTE).</p> </li><li> <p>Research and incorporate best practices and model program concepts.</p> </li><li> <p>Work with the CTE director to enhance the program by embedding internships and apprenticeships.</p> </li><li> <p>Student Recruitment & Engagement:</p> </li><li> <p>Develop and execute a recruitment strategy targeting high school students interested in careers in construction and related fields.</p> </li><li> <p>Conduct outreach events, presentations, and workshops to promote the program.</p> </li><li> <p>Monitor student progress and provide guidance to ensure successful completion of the program.</p> </li><li> <p>Track student progress and provide assistance and intervention when necessary.</p> </li><li> <p>Work with students and parents to ensure they have the resources needed to successfully participate and complete the program.</p> </li><li> <p>Industry & Community Partnerships:</p> </li><li> <p>Build and maintain strong relationships with construction firms, workforce development agencies, trade unions, and city officials.</p> </li><li> <p>Collaborate with Councilwoman Melissa Patterson Hazley and other stakeholders to integrate students into real-world construction projects.</p> </li><li> <p>Secure industry sponsorships and funding opportunities to support program growth and sustainability.</p> </li><li> <p>Work with an advisory board as determined by Councilwoman Melissa Patterson Hazley.</p> </li><li> <p>Coordinate field trips, client projects, and other extended learning opportunities.</p> </li><li> <p>Program Oversight & Compliance:</p> </li><li> <p>Track and report key performance indicators (KPIs), including student enrollment, completion rates, and job placements.</p> </li><li> <p>Provide formal quarterly progress reports to the City of Kansas City and Manual Tech leadership.</p> </li><li> <p>Ensure compliance with all educational regulations and safety standards in construction training.</p> </li><li> <p>Maintain a proactive log of all programmatic milestones and goals.</p> </li><li> <p>Provide weekly reports to keep key stakeholders informed about the program's progress.</p> </li><li> <p>Develop a budget and forecast future needs.</p> </li><li> <p>Other duties as assigned.</p> </li></ul> <p>To Be Successful at This Job, You'll Need To: (Qualifications)</p> <ul> <li>A Bachelor's degree in Construction Management, Education, or a related field is required. </li><li>A minimum of 3-5 years of experience in workforce education, career and technical education (CTE), or the construction industry is required. </li><li>Must hold or be eligible to hold a Missouri Teacher Certificate. </li><li>Strong networking and partnership-building skills with industry leaders and stakeholders. </li><li>Experience in curriculum development and student career pathways. </li><li>Knowledge of apprenticeship programs, union training models, and labor market trends. </li><li>Excellent communication, leadership, and project management skills. </li></ul> <p>In Order to #LevelUp in This Role, You'll Need: (Preferred Qualifications)</p> <ul> <li>A combination of the aforementioned education and experience. </li><li>Master's Degree in Construction Management, Education, or a related field. </li></ul> <p>Physical Demands: This job requires that the employee be able to: sit, stand, walk, speak, hear, use hands, fingers, reach with hands and fingers; bend, stoop, and lift objects of at least ten pounds. The job requires the employee occasionally to stoop, kneel, crouch, or crawl. Visual ability requires mono and color vision, close vision, distance vision, depth perception, and ability to adjust focus.</p> <p>Terms of Employment: Length of work year: 12 months. This is a temporary position based on grant funding.</p> <p>Benefits: Health and Dental Insurance are provided. KCPS Defined Benefit Pension plan - mandatory 9% contribution is required from employees and matched by KCPS; Voluntary retirement savings plans are also available.</p> <p>Why Join Kansas City Public Schools?</p> <p>Be a Changemaker.
